Responsibility
- Analyze workforce utilization, facility layouts, and operational data to identify inefficiencies and areas for improvement.
- Develop and implement process flow charts, production schedules, and cost-reduction strategies.
- Optimize manufacturing and logistics operations using lean, Six Sigma, or other continuous improvement methodologies.
- Collaborate with cross-functional teams to design ergonomic and efficient workstations.
- Monitor production costs, quality metrics, and performance KPIs to ensure operational targets are met.
- Conduct time and motion studies to enhance productivity and reduce waste.
- Recommend and implement automation or technology solutions to streamline processes.
- Ensure compliance with industry standards, safety regulations, and environmental policies.
Qualifications
- Bachelor’s degree in Industrial Engineering, Mechanical Engineering, or a related field.
- Minimum of 3 years of experience in industrial engineering, manufacturing, or logistics optimization.
- Proficiency in process simulation software (e.g., AutoCAD, FlexSim, or Arena) and data analysis tools (e.g., Excel, Power BI).
- Strong knowledge of lean manufacturing, Six Sigma, or Kaizen principles.
- Excellent analytical, problem-solving, and project management skills.
- Ability to interpret technical drawings, blueprints, and workflow diagrams.
- Familiarity with ISO standards, OSHA regulations, and industry best practices.
- Strong communication and interpersonal skills to collaborate with stakeholders at all levels.
